Community Tasting Notes 2

  • Rupert wrote: 90 points

    February 3, 2014 - At Angler: at a fifth of the price of the Blanc de Lynch Bages, this looked a relative bargain, and really we couldn't have asked for more. Fresh, grippy, mineral and complex, this was a delicious interesting wine.
